Output 42959bfd5598410d9b0c85394fb1e62c8400b7e13f3ed34871a8959a20a66f3c:1

value
2647622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12f8dbe9dcebbadf6262a1bf5c3bc5c652b87657 OP_EQUALVERIFY OP_CHECKSIG
address
12jKHUxQ8vG6H6PmK5EqViMD4zye7EmSLx
transaction
42959bfd5598410d9b0c85394fb1e62c8400b7e13f3ed34871a8959a20a66f3c
spent
true